    Who is Dr. Kessel, Pediatrician in Manhasset, NY?

    Dr. Rachel Kessel, MD is a Pediatrician, who primarily practices in Manhasset, NY with 2 additional practice locations. She is board certified. Dr. Kessel graduated from Robert Wood Johnson Medical School and completed her residency at The Children's Hospital at Montefiore. She is a member of the North Shore-LIJ Medical Group, American Academy of Pediatrics, and American Society of Pediatric Hematology Oncology. Dr. Kessel is fluent in English and Spanish,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Kessel’s practice accepts Medicare and other major insurance plans.     What is Dr. Rachel Kessel's specialty?

    Dr. Kessel is a Pediatrician near Manhasset, NY. A pediatrician focuses on the physical, emotional, and social health of children from birth through young adulthood. Their care includes a wide range of health services, from preventive healthcare to diagnosing and treating acute and chronic diseases. Pediatricians consider the biological, social, and environmental influences on a child's development, as well as how diseases and dysfunctions can impact growth and overall development.     Is this Dr. Rachel Kessel aff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Kessel is affiliated with Long Island Jewish Medical Center which is a Castle Connolly Top Hospital.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
